Design Your Own Collection

Customized Steve Madden Shoes & Bags

Release the inner designer in you, lurking just below the surface. Steve Madden allows you to design your own shoes and handbags, selecting the style, heels (for shoes) and color. You can even apply custom tags!

Select between cushy boots, crazy high stilettos, wedges, pumps, ballerinas, and even fashionable bags.

It’s all done online in a fun, easy and interactive way. If nothing else, it’s fun to play with designing your own footwear on the site.

Best of all, the shoes are regular prices, ranging up to $200.
